How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 94611?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
94611 Studio Apartments | $2,305 | $1,475 | $4,459 |
94611 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,622 | $1,165 | $5,598 |
94611 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,093 | $800 | $7,440 |
94611 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,475 | $1,165 | $9,300 |
94611 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,518 | $999 | $13,170 |
94611 5 Bedroom Apartments | $2,932 | $1,225 | $14,290 |
